| Horrible foot cramps
okay, i know as far as leg cramping goes that my potassium is most likely down, but foot cramps? my poor toes and feet!
is this related to potassium too?

I added magnesium, too. I take one tablet at bedtime to let the levels peak during the night. Failing that, I use Hyland's Leg Cramp Pills. They are at Wal-Mart in a tiny red box, usually on the bottom row of the vitamin & supplements display. Those things are amazingly effective!!

Cramps is essentially the same, be it legs, feet or arms or whatever. Muscles convulsing, so, water, potassium, and sometimes other salts, are often the culprits.
